Amigas with less than 2MB of RAM - usually stock A1200 machines - may find that WormsDC crashes during startup or play.
This can be circumvented like so:
- Reset the Amiga, holding down both mouse buttons so the boot menu appears after resetting.
- Select "Boot with no startup-sequence".
- At the AmigaDOS prompt, browse to the drawer where WormsDC is installed. (e.g. DH1:games/WORMSDC/)
- You can type the "prompt" command first to display the current drawer at the prompt if that helps.
- Type "RUNDC" (without quotes, not case-sensitive) to launch the game.
